You are booking hotel for more than 90 days
Daratsos, Crete
Heraklion
Chania
Chania
Heraklion
Gazi
Gazi
Monastiraki
Exarcheia
Exarcheia
Monastiraki
Koukaki
Bodrum
Makrigianni
Datça
Psyri
Psyri
Heraklion
Chania
Souda
Rethimno
Heraklion
Heraklion
Heraklion
Chania
Heraklion
Agia Pelagia
Chania
Heraklion
Nea Alikarnassos
Nea Alikarnassos
Heraklion
Omonia square
Monastiraki
Akropolis
Nafplion
Rhodes
Delphi
Thera
Akropolis
Thera
Mesaria